


A crew of social media-savvy bank robbers broadcasts their daring heists, unaware that their growing viral fame has put them in the crosshairs of a veteran FBI agent and a brilliant software engineer. Despite the unlikely duo closing in, the crime ring pushes past their limits, putting everything on the line for their most ambitious heist yet.







Opinions are split right down the middle on this slick heist flick. The premise, with Nicholas Hoult and Zoë Kravitz leading a crew of viral bank robbers, is fun, but it feels like a flashy concept that never quite digs deeper. People are torn on whether the cat-and-mouse game with John C. Reilly's FBI agent and Christian Slater's tech whiz is clever or just a familiar retread. It's a perfectly watchable action movie that leaves half the crowd wanting more.
